Output 7c95bc10e99d5de2504df07ccac3f3f18ee1cbee430e53662f32e409a68af709:0

value
500000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75483d9c2b876fe5c024b7f7dc8f3208f7c2c83c OP_EQUAL
address
3CP9XMg4zYjyNZpF6HKPxdmDDunK3CYJcM
transaction
7c95bc10e99d5de2504df07ccac3f3f18ee1cbee430e53662f32e409a68af709
spent
true